The Rapid Ascent of AI Adoption in Business

The adoption of AI has accelerated dramatically in recent years, moving from experimental projects to essential business tools. Recent data highlights this rapid integration:

  • A staggering 78% of global companies are currently utilizing AI in at least one of their daily operations, according to hostinger.com. This marks a significant increase from previous years, with some reports indicating a jump from 55% just a year earlier.
  • Looking ahead, an impressive 92% of companies are planning to increase their investment in AI over the next three years, signaling a continued commitment to this transformative technology, as reported by netguru.com.
  • The global AI market is experiencing explosive growth, projected to expand from $621.19 billion in 2024 to an astounding $2.74 trillion by 2032, according to explodingtopics.com. This growth underscores the immense value businesses are finding in AI solutions.

Generative AI, in particular, has seen a meteoric rise. As of 2024/2025, 71% of companies have reported using generative AI in at least one business function, a substantial leap from just 33% in 2023, according to AI adoption statistics business 2024 2025 2026. This indicates a growing confidence in AI’s advanced capabilities for content creation, automation, and more.

The benefits are tangible: AI is estimated to save an employee an average of 2.5 hours per day, according to explodingtopics.com. Furthermore, 28% of business leaders have successfully used AI to reduce their company’s costs, as highlighted by explodingtopics.com. This efficiency gain is also reflected in hiring trends, with 66% of business owners and executives having already hired personnel to implement or leverage AI processes, according to explodingtopics.com.

Geographically, AI adoption varies, with India leading the charge at 59% of companies, followed closely by the UAE (58%) and Singapore (53%), as reported by sociallyin.com. The United States remains a powerhouse in private AI investment, pouring $109.1 billion into AI in 2024, according to explodingtopics.com.

Practical Applications of AI Across Industries

Businesses are deploying AI in diverse and innovative ways to address specific challenges and create new opportunities. Here are some of the most impactful applications:

1. Revolutionizing Customer Service

AI has become a cornerstone of modern customer service, with 56% of business owners using it for customer-facing tasks, according to explodingtopics.com.

  • Chatbots and Virtual Assistants: These AI-powered tools provide 24/7 support, answer inquiries, and guide customers through complex processes, significantly reducing the burden on human agents and improving response times. For instance, Rachio, a smart sprinkler company, achieved an exceptional response accuracy rate of between 95% and 99.8% within weeks of implementing Crescendo.ai’s AI agents to manage over a million support queries, as detailed by crescendo.ai. Similarly, Sephora’s Virtual Artist tool allows customers to virtually try on makeup and receive personalized beauty advice, boosting engagement and sales.
  • Sentiment Analysis: AI analyzes customer interactions to gauge sentiment, allowing businesses to prioritize urgent or frustrated customers and tailor responses more effectively.

2. Enhancing Operational Efficiency and Automation

AI is a powerful tool for streamlining operations, automating repetitive tasks, and optimizing resource allocation, leading to significant cost savings and increased productivity.

  • Robotic Process Automation (RPA): Companies like IBM use RPA to automate tasks such as data entry, invoice processing, and transaction handling, freeing employees to focus on higher-value work.
  • Supply Chain Optimization: AI predicts demand, optimizes inventory levels, and improves overall supply chain efficiency. Coca-Cola, for example, uses AI to automate its supply chain management, leading to improved efficiency and reduced operational costs. Blue Yonder leverages AI for demand prediction and inventory optimization. John Deere utilizes AI to fine-tune every step of the farming process, from identifying weeds to adjusting tractors, drastically cutting waste and costs.
  • Energy Management: Schneider Electric employs AI-powered EcoStruxure solutions to optimize energy usage and monitor equipment health in real time, improving energy efficiency.

3. Driving Smarter Marketing and Sales Strategies

AI empowers businesses to gain deeper insights into customer behavior, personalize experiences, and optimize marketing and sales efforts.

  • Personalized Marketing: Platforms like Salesforce Einstein analyze customer data to deliver highly personalized marketing content, boosting engagement and conversion rates. Netflix uses AI to analyze viewing habits and recommend personalized content, while Amazon leverages AI for product recommendations and even predictive shipping, anticipating what customers might want before they buy it.
  • Trend and Sentiment Analysis: AI tools like Crayon monitor competitors and detect emerging market trends, while Quid analyzes social media conversations to identify customer sentiment about brands and products.
  • Lead Scoring and Sales Forecasting: AI-powered systems help sales teams identify high-potential leads, predict revenue insights, and automate follow-up messaging, leading to more effective sales strategies.

4. Transforming Healthcare and Life Sciences

AI is making significant strides in healthcare, from drug discovery to diagnostics and personalized treatment.

  • Drug Discovery: Pfizer utilizes AI to analyze vast datasets, accelerating the development of new medications and identifying promising drug candidates faster than traditional methods.
  • Advanced Diagnostics: AI analyzes medical images, pathology slides, and other data to detect conditions like cancer, heart disease, and genetic disorders earlier and more accurately. VideaHealth, for instance, uses an advanced AI platform to enhance the accuracy and efficiency of dental diagnoses from X-rays, often identifying issues overlooked by the human eye.
  • Personalized Treatment Plans: AI integrates patient data to create tailored treatment plans, improving patient outcomes and providing value-based care.

5. Enhancing Financial Services

The data-driven financial services industry is leveraging AI for risk management, security, and personalized customer experiences.

  • Fraud Detection: AI evaluates transaction patterns in real-time to identify suspicious activities, preventing financial loss and cybercrime. Approximately 87% of financial institutions have implemented AI-powered fraud detection systems by 2026, according to pixelbrainy.com.
  • Personalized Services: Banks and fintech companies use AI to deliver hyper-personalized recommendations, such as tailored investment strategies or spending insights, empowering customers to make smarter financial decisions.
  • Operational Automation: AI automates repetitive tasks like data entry, report generation, and processing loan applications, reducing overhead costs and freeing up teams for higher-value activities.

6. Boosting Productivity and Software Development

AI is becoming an indispensable partner in the workplace, enhancing productivity and streamlining software development processes.

  • AI Copilots: Tools embedded in existing applications assist employees by drafting reports, analyzing spreadsheets, summarizing meetings, and responding to emails faster. Microsoft, through its AI-powered tools in Microsoft 365 and Azure cloud services, helps businesses automate document creation, generate reports, and streamline communication workflows.
  • Accelerated Development Cycles: AI can auto-generate code snippets, reduce human error through AI-powered code reviews, and automate bug detection, significantly improving software quality and speeding up development.
